Start your trip by arriving in the beautiful coastal town of Gokarna. Once you have checked into your hotel, head to Om Beach in the morning, one of Gokarna's most famous beaches. Enjoy the serene surroundings, take a dip in the clear blue waters, and unwind on the sandy shores. In the afternoon, visit the ancient Mahabaleshwar Temple, dedicated to Lord Shiva. Explore the intricate architecture and soak in the spiritual atmosphere. As the evening approaches, take a leisurely stroll along the stunning Half Moon Beach to witness a mesmerizing sunset.
On your second day in Gokarna, begin with a morning hike to the secluded and pristine Paradise Beach. This hidden gem is only accessible through a trek, adding to its charm. Spend some time soaking in the tranquility and enjoying the untouched natural beauty. In the afternoon, visit the picturesque Kudle Beach, known for its laid-back vibe and numerous eateries. Relax on the beach or try your hand at some water sports. In the evening, take a walk through Gokarna town and explore the local markets, where you can shop for souvenirs and traditional handicrafts.
On the third day, bid farewell to Gokarna and make your way to the enchanting town of Murudeshwar. Start your morning by visiting the iconic Murudeshwar Temple, famous for its towering statue of Lord Shiva and breathtaking ocean views. Explore the temple complex and witness the grandeur of the deity. In the afternoon, head to Netrani Island, also known as Pigeon Island, for a thrilling snorkeling and diving experience in the crystal clear waters. Marvel at the vibrant coral reefs and swim alongside exotic marine life. As night falls, enjoy a serene walk along Murudeshwar Beach and witness the beautifully lit-up Shiva statue.
Before leaving Murudeshwar, start your day with a visit to the enchanting Jog Falls, a scenic waterfall located nearby. Witness the majestic cascade of water and enjoy the surrounding natural beauty. In the afternoon, head back to Murudeshwar to explore the Raja Gopura, a 20-storied tower that offers panoramic views of the coastline. Take an elevator ride to the top and soak in the mesmerizing vistas. As evening approaches, spend some time at the Murudeshwar Bazaar, where you can shop for locally made handicrafts and traditional souvenirs.
While exploring Gokarna and Murudeshwar, don't miss the opportunity to visit the stunning Yana Rocks, located near Gokarna. These unique rock formations offer a breathtaking backdrop for nature enthusiasts and trekkers. Another hidden gem is Kotitirtha, a sacred water pond in Gokarna known for its mythological significance. Locals also love to indulge in a delicious seafood feast at the various beachside shacks in both Gokarna and Murudeshwar.
